As a versatile silicone polymer known for its outstanding thermal stability, chemical inertness, flexibility, hydrophobicity, and low surface tension, PDMS plays a critical role in the chemical, industrial, consumer goods, pharmaceutical, and research sectors. The market assessment integrates historical data, regulatory impacts, evolving technologies, and shifts in demand patterns across industries to forecast growth through 2035.
PDMS is widely utilized in lubricants, sealants, coatings, elastomers, personal care formulations, and scientific research. Its molecular flexibility, transparency, biocompatibility, and thermal resistance make it suitable for microfluidics, biomedical devices, automotive components, and specialty chemical processes. Market growth is strongly influenced by industrial expansion, rising demand for silicone-based materials, and increasing adoption across high-performance, high-temperature, and chemically demanding applications.
Market Segmentation
By Type
Solution Type
Solvent-based PDMS formulations used in coatings, release agents, paints, surface treatments, and specialty chemical applications requiring excellent flow, leveling, and film-forming characteristics.
Emulsion Type
Water-based PDMS emulsions widely used in personal care, textile finishing, automotive care, household products, and industrial lubricants due to their ease of dispersion and enhanced safety profile.
Others
Includes high-viscosity PDMS fluids, cross-linked elastomers, gum-based formulations, and specialty derivatives for biomedical, microfluidic, and advanced engineering applications.
By Application
Chemical Processing
PDMS functions as an antifoaming agent, lubricant, processing aid, and additive in a variety of industrial processes, including petrochemical refining, polymer production, and specialty chemical manufacturing.
Scientific Research
Widely used in microfluidic device fabrication, biomedical engineering, soft lithography, tissue engineering scaffolds, drug delivery systems, and laboratory applications requiring biocompatibility and optical clarity.
Others
Includes personal care products (skin care, hair care), automotive polishes, electronics encapsulation, adhesives and sealants, construction materials, and consumer goods.

The global Polydimethylsiloxane (PDMS) market is expected to register steady growth through 2035, supported by broad end-use adoption across chemical processing, personal care, medical research, electronics, automotive, textiles, and construction. PDMS — a silicone-based polymer offering thermal stability, low surface tension, hydrophobicity, chemical inertness, optical clarity, and biocompatibility — functions as an antifoam, release agent, lubricant, elastomer precursor, coating additive, and microfluidics material. Demand drivers include rising pharmaceutical and biotechnology R&D, growth in personal-care formulations that prefer silicone ingredients, expansion of electronics encapsulation and thermal-management needs, and industrial process optimization where PDMS mitigates fouling and foaming.
Market growth is balanced by cyclic petrochemical feedstock pricing, regulatory scrutiny in some consumer markets, and competition from alternative chemistries in niche applications. Product innovation (emulsions, functionalized PDMS, silicones for medical-grade use), growing use in microfluidics/biomedical devices, and increasing penetration in emerging geographies provide attractive upside. Porter’s Five Forces
1. Threat of new entrants — Low to Moderate
Production of PDMS at scale requires specialized siloxane chemistry, quality control, and capital investment. Established suppliers benefit from scale and technical relationships. Small niche producers can enter for commodity grades but face difficulty scaling to high-purity or specialized products.
2. Bargaining power of suppliers — Moderate
Key feedstock producers (silicon derivatives, chlorosilanes, catalysts) exert influence. Large silicone makers often vertically integrate or secure long-term supply contracts to mitigate risk; smaller PDMS producers are more exposed to supplier leverage.
3. Bargaining power of buyers — High in large end-markets
Major personal-care brands, automotive OEMs, and chemical processors buy in large volumes and can negotiate pricing and technical terms. They may also qualify multiple suppliers to increase leverage.
4. Threat of substitutes — Moderate
Substitution is application-dependent. For commodity antifoams or emollients, lower-cost organics or PEG derivatives can substitute. For microfluidics, few materials match PDMS’s combined optical, mechanical, and processing advantages, so substitution risk is low there.
5. Competitive rivalry — High
Market features large global incumbents (Dow, Wacker, Momentive, Shin-Etsu) plus regional manufacturers. Competition centers on product performance (purity, functionalization), price, technical service, and regulatory/compliance support. Innovation and customer partnerships are key differentiators.
